MEMO — Launch Plan, Ardenline Series 3

To the Board: The Ardenline Series 3 launch remains on schedule for early next quarter. Manufacturing capacity at the Welford plant is confirmed, channel agreements are signed, and pricing has been finalised against competitor benchmarks. Contingency stock covers eight weeks of demand. One strategic element underpinning this plan is recorded below for board eyes only.

management briefing: Only 33 of the 504 pilot accounts renewed Holox, so a churn review is set for August 1. Fenysix Logistics is in early talks to buy Zoroxix Group for about $459.9 million.

Heads up from the facilities side at Marnock Hall: visitors asking about the basement archive should always be walked down, never just pointed at the stairs. It's chilly, the lighting's on a motion timer, and the roller shelving can pinch fingers if you're not used to it. Escort them in, log the visit on the clipboard by the door, and escort them back out. The archive door keypad was reset after last month's audit, so make sure you're using the current desk code shown below.

turnstile pass: bdg-YEOZLM-79341408

**14:22** — Blue-green cutover for the Ledgerbeam billing worker flipped traffic before the green pool finished warming. Invoices queued for 9 minutes. Rollback to blue at 14:31 restored throughput. Note for new folks: always verify warmup gate status before cutover. The build that shipped the faulty gate is traceable below.

build token for tajeg-bajep: htk14_409ba9df6b8acb